Investment Summary
📎 Investment Objective
The Harbor Active Small Cap ETF seeks to provide long-term capital appreciation by investing in a diversified portfolio of small-capitalization U.S. companies.
🎯 Investment Strategy
The fund employs an active management strategy, utilizing fundamental research to identify small-cap stocks that the portfolio managers believe are undervalued and have the potential for growth. The fund's portfolio is constructed with the goal of outperforming the Russell 2000 Index over the long term.
✨ Key Features
- Actively managed small-cap equity portfolio
- Focuses on identifying undervalued small-cap stocks with growth potential
- Aims to outperform the Russell 2000 Index benchmark
- Diversified exposure to the small-cap segment of the U.S. equity market
⚠️ Primary Risks
- Small-cap stocks may be more volatile and less liquid than large-cap stocks
- Active management style carries the risk of underperforming the benchmark
- Concentration in a specific market capitalization range increases portfolio risk
- Potential for higher turnover and trading costs compared to passive index funds
👤 Best For
The Harbor Active Small Cap ETF may be suitable for investors seeking long-term capital appreciation through exposure to the small-cap segment of the U.S. equity market. This fund may be appropriate for investors with a higher risk tolerance who are willing to accept the increased volatility associated with small-cap stocks in exchange for the potential for higher returns.
